A common example of a price ceiling is the rental market. Consider a rental market with an equilibrium of $600/month. If the government wishes to decrease this price to make it more affordable for renters, it may place a binding price ceiling of $400/month. This policy means the landlords cannot charge more than …

Price ceilings are maximum legal prices. They are instituted with two … havilah hawkinsWitrynaPrice ceiling. Two case scenarios: The price ceiling is not binding if set above the equilibrium price → No effect on the market The price ceiling is binding if set below the equilibrium price → Shortage of the good.
